When it comes to food packaging and presentation, using the right type of material is crucial. One popular choice for many restaurants and food service establishments is greaseproof paper. The traditional greaseproof sheet is made from a special type of paper that is resistant to grease and oil, making it ideal for wrapping and packaging oily foods. However, in recent years, a new alternative has emerged in the form of Imitation Greaseproof Sheets. These imitation sheets offer many of the same benefits as traditional greaseproof paper, but with some added advantages. In this article, we will explore the advantages of using Imitation Greaseproof Sheets in food packaging.
One of the main advantages of Imitation Greaseproof Sheets is their cost-effectiveness. Traditional greaseproof paper can be expensive, especially for businesses that require large quantities of it for wrapping and packaging purposes. Imitation greaseproof sheets, on the other hand, are often more affordable while still offering similar benefits in terms of grease resistance and durability. This cost savings can be significant for businesses looking to cut down on packaging expenses without sacrificing quality.
Another advantage of using imitation greaseproof sheets is their versatility. While traditional greaseproof paper is typically only available in white or brown colors, imitation sheets come in a wider variety of colors and patterns. This allows businesses to customize their packaging and create a unique look for their products. Whether they are wrapping sandwiches, pastries, or other food items, businesses can choose imitation greaseproof sheets that complement their brand and make a lasting impression on customers.
In addition to being more affordable and versatile, imitation greaseproof sheets are also more environmentally friendly than traditional greaseproof paper. Many imitation sheets are made from 100% recycled materials or are biodegradable, making them a more sustainable option for businesses that are looking to reduce their environmental impact. By choosing imitation greaseproof sheets, businesses can demonstrate their commitment to sustainability and attract eco-conscious customers who prioritize environmentally friendly packaging.
Imitation greaseproof sheets are also easier to work with than traditional greaseproof paper. Traditional greaseproof paper can be stiff and difficult to fold, making it challenging to wrap food items neatly and securely. Imitation sheets, on the other hand, are often more pliable and easy to manipulate, allowing for smoother and more efficient wrapping. This makes them a preferred choice for businesses that need to wrap large quantities of food quickly and efficiently.
Lastly, imitation greaseproof sheets are also more durable than traditional greaseproof paper. While traditional greaseproof paper can tear easily, especially when wrapping sharp or heavy items, imitation sheets are designed to be stronger and more tear-resistant. This means that businesses can wrap their products with confidence, knowing that the packaging will hold up during transportation and handling. This durability also helps to enhance the overall presentation of the food products, creating a more professional and appealing look for customers.
